ORDER

(Order of the Court was made by C.Kumarappan J.) The present writ petition has been filed assailing the order of the Commissioner, in his proceedings Na.Ka.No. 8407/ 2025/F1, dated

18.11.2025 issued under Section 128(1)(b) of the Tamil Nadu Urban Local Bodies Act, 1998.

2. It is a well settled principle of law that no writ against show cause notice is maintainable, unless such notice is issued by an incompetent authority. In the case on hand, it is not the case of the petitioner that the showcause notice was issued by an incompetent authority. On the other hand, he would submit that the property belongs to him which factum is disputed by the respondent. Disputed facts cannot be gone into in a writ petition. Therefore, this Court is not inclined to entertain the present writ petition and thus, the writ petition stands dismissed. However, the petitioner is at liberty to give a reply to the notice and the authorities are directed to proceed in accordance with law. No costs. Consequently, the connected miscellaneous petition, if any, are closed.
